Thermomechanical Response of Transversely Isotropic Thermoelastic Solids with Two Temperature and Without Energy Dissipation Due to Time Harmonic Sources

Abstract
The paper is concerned with two dimensional deformation in a homogeneous, transversely isotropic thermoelastic solids without energy dissipation and with two temperatures due to various sources. Assuming the disturbances to be harmonically time-dependent, the transformed solution is obtained in the frequency domain. The application of a time harmonic concentrated and distributed sources have been considered to show the utility of the solution obtained. The transformed components of displacements, stresses and conductive temperature distribution so obtained are inverted numerically using a numerical inversion technique. Effect of anisotropy and two temperature on the resulting expressions are depicted graphically.
